☆ Be the first to review + Add to your collection — Join freeIn "The Last Word on Jurass-Has-Had-It Park," Dave Berg delivers his signature satirical take on modern life, skewering everything from office politics to awkward dates, therapy sessions to car repairs, all through a series of sharp, self-contained gags. With his trademark wit and clean, precise art, Berg examines the absurdities of everyday routines, while Sam Viviano’s cover captures the issue’s playful cynicism in bold, expressive lines.

A cynical look at justice, sports, relationships, advancement, language, therapy, cars, making out, communication, crisis, the office, repairs, doctors, and gifts.
